Located halfway between Canberra and Bateman’s Bay, the leafy township of Braidwood offers residents easy access to rural, urban and coastal settings. In addition to the standard amenities such as schools, grocery stores, recreation grounds, hospitals and chemists you’ll enjoy all the perks of living in a country town; close-knit community, nature hikes, fresh produce & scenic coastal drives. hospitality director, michael

With more than 10 years’ experience working across 5-star hotels, our Hospitality Director, Michael De Wet, has been brought on to take Mona Farm to new heights. With an impressive client list of influential figures, from Lady Gaga to the legendary Nelson Mandela, Michael is well accustomed to delivering service at an exceptionally high-level. In 2023, before joining Mona Farm, he took the helm as the Venue Manager of The Tearoom, housed within Sydney’s iconic Queen Victoria Building. It was in this role where he honed in on weddings – welcoming north of 1500 guests each week.

executive chef, tristan

In 2013, Tristan journeyed from England to Sydney where he intended to spend a year exploring the city. It was only three weeks before he was picked up by renowned restaurant, Rockpool 1989, where he worked under Head Chef, Phil Wood & high-profile restaurateur, Neil Perry. In the years that followed, he worked at 3 hatted restaurant Sepia, 2 hatted restaurant Cafe Paci, 2 hatted restaurant EST & 2 hatted restaurant Saint Peter.
